RAD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2022 in Review

190 of the 6,341 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Rite Aid Corporation (RAD) for Q1 2022, worth a combined $326M — down 37% from $516M a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 34 funds closed out of RAD and 27 opened new positions — a net loss of 7 holders — while 56 trimmed existing stakes and 59 added.

The largest buyer was Millennium Management, adding an estimated $8.86M. The largest seller was Voloridge Investment Management, exiting entirely with an estimated $10.1M sold.
